Detoxification is the first part of quitting drugs, and you might make the decision to undergo detoxification in a hospital inpatient detoxification facility for several reasons. Hospital inpatient detoxification in Darlington offers medically supervised detoxification services, which is carried out with the cooperation of nurses and doctors who can make drug withdrawal easier and more comfortable, using prescription medications to alleviate withdrawal symptoms and even make detox safer. An individual withdrawing from alcohol for example may need specific medications during the detox process to prevent seizures that commonly occur with serious alcohol withdrawal. A person who is experiencing heroin or prescription opioid withdrawal will most likely choose to receive medically supervised detox in a hospital inpatient facility, where prescription medications are used to ease them through a very miserable (but usually not life threatening) type of withdrawal. Individuals in a hospital inpatient detoxification facility remain at the facility until the symptoms of withdrawal have gone away. This could be anywhere from 5 days to 2 weeks depending on what type of substance they are withdrawing from and their overall physical and mental health.

For a person who has a history with drug and alcohol addiction for some time, the recommendation would be an immediate and smooth transition from a hospital inpatient detox facility to a drug and/or alcohol rehab facility to handle their addiction due to the fact that detox is not actual treatment in itself.
